SIM Card Considerations

SIM Requirement

SIM Size: Standard SIM (15 x 25mm)
Orientation: Insert cut corner end first with contact pads facing down.
SIM must be able to support host having only a 2G connection to the cellular network!

Key Tariff Features:

Internet Usage Costs
PAYG usually higher cost than contract per MB

Pay As You Go SIM

Top Up as you require must register for online top-up before sending out module
Alternatively Direct Debit Top up when credit goes below £5
Higher internet usage charges
Lower Internet Usage Allowance / Fair Usage
SIM card must be registered or network access is limited
Some PAYG SIMS in some countries may prove less reliable than contract SIMs
Large incoming text messages from providers can in some cases cause module freezes
Cannot tell when credit runs out other than a break in service
Only recommended for testing purposes as the stability of these SIMs is not robust
enough for remote deployment.
